Part of new year etc I want to start looking after myself a bit better. But recently at the dentist appointment I was told all my gums are 1s and not 0s. Does anyone know if this is something I can improve myself (and how) or do I have to see a hygienist (not a fan they scare the pants off me)? Or option 3, us it too late when they get to the next level is there no going back.

Hygienist here. A score of one means there is some bleeding when they probe into the gum You should make sure that you use an electric toothbrush and floss or tepe really really often - daily or even twice a day But gently
A score of 1 wouldn’t worry me too much tbh. - if I was scoring you
If it’s 3 or 4 you have a problem - that indicates gum disease

It’s a score we do on everyone at each check up. Just to make you feel better at my last exam I had a score of 2!!

Yeah I like those waterpiks. But use it as well as the floss.
